Menstrual Cup – Warranty, Shelf Life, and Guarantee Questions
How long should a menstrual cup last?
Most reusable menstrual cups are made of a type of healthcare grade material (medical-grade silicone). These materials were designed to be durable and withstand a lot. Although some menstrual cup companies suggest replacing their product every year, a menstrual cup should last closer to 10 years with proper care. Inspect your cup on a regular basis for any tears, rips, punctures, or texture changes. Please contact or visit the menstrual cup manufacturer’s website to find out how often they recommend replacing the cup.
When I order a menstrual cup online, is the packaging discreet?
Most companies try to be discreet as possible when shipping an intimate item. However, not all companies follow those guidelines. Contact the company if you have concerns prior to placing an order.
How will I know when I need to replace my menstrual cup?
With proper care, a menstrual cup should last upwards to ten years. Inspect your cup on a regular basis for any tears, rips, punctures, or texture changes. If any of these are present, it’s time to replace your cup.
Do most menstrual cup brands offer warranties or refunds?
Due to the intimate nature of how a menstrual cup is used, most companies will not issue a refund unless the item arrives in a condition that is unusable or poses a risk, such as having rips, tears, punctures, etc. upon arrival. Each company has their own policy and will need to be contacted directly with any concerns.
